About the job
SummaryBy Outscal
Senior Data Scientist needed for Climate Solutions team. Must have 10+ years experience with Python, Pandas, NumPy, and big data. Experience with geospatial technologies and climate modeling is highly desired. Hybrid work environment in Toronto.
About the Role
The Climate Solutions team oversees product development, innovation, and execution of Sustainalytics’ climate product portfolio within the commercial side of Sustainalytics business. Our team is seeking a new team member who is passionate about climate action and wants to leverage their Software Development skills to create and maintain of a suite of strategically important products that meet investor needs for measuring climate risks and aligning financial flows with the Paris Agreement and other high-level policy goals.
As a part of our technology team, you would play a key role in developing models to forecast the effects of climate change on real estate. You will work on all aspects of the product, from the vision and the planning to the architecture and the development of the models. You will be working with smart, dynamic, and outgoing people in a fun and hardworking environment.
This position offers the benefits and structure of a large organization with the creativity, innovation, autonomy and flexibility of a startup-like team. This position is based in our Toronto office. We follow a hybrid policy of 3 days onsite and 2 days remote work.
Key Responsibilities:
- Developing and improving big data models in Python to quantify the financial impact of climate-related events like floods, wildfires, landslides, cyclones and more on real estate properties;
- Organize and structure the development to solve complex problems (agile, communication, strategy);
- Writing high-performance, well-designed and testable Python code;
- Working with big data (TB+ datasets) with a focus on parallelization and scalability;
- Learning and using some of the most recent geospatial technologies leveraging datasets from NASA, NOAA and other geospatial data (vector and raster data);
Qualifications:
- Senior Developer with 10+ years relevant experience with Python, Pandas, NumPy, test-driven development, Git;
- Innovative thinking for model improvement and optimization.
- Proven experience with data analysis, statistics and visualization;
- Strong documentation skills to ensure clarity and reproducibility of models.
- Experience working with gridded datasets:
- Geospatial work;
- Multi-dimensional arrays;
- Satellite imagery;
- Image processing.
- A background working with a Linux-based OS;
- Excellent English language skills (French is a bonus);
- A Software Engineering degree or any Computer Science related equivalent.
Valued Skills:
- Dask, Xarray, Spark
- Experience with working with Game Engine aspects, such as rasterization, ray tracing, etc.
- Experience with setting up ETL pipelines;
- AWS:
- Batch;
- EC2;
- S3;
- ECS.
- Docker
- Prior experience in developing, researching or working with climate models is highly desired
310_Jantzi Research Inc. Legal Entity
Morningstar’s hybrid work environment gives you the opportunity to work remotely and collaborate in-person each week. We’ve found that we’re at our best when we’re purposely together on a regular basis, at least three days each week. A range of other benefits are also available to enhance flexibility as needs change. No matter where you are, you’ll have tools and resources to engage meaningfully with your global colleagues.